One popular activity for group math tutoring is using manipulatives. These are physical objects that can be used to represent mathematical concepts, making them more tangible and easier to understand. For example, using blocks or counting bears to represent addition and subtraction problems.

This hands-on approach can be especially beneficial for visual and kinesthetic learners. Another engaging activity is incorporating technology into the lesson. There are many online tools and apps that can make learning math more interactive and enjoyable. For instance, using educational games or virtual manipulatives to solve problems can make the learning experience more engaging and fun. Group tutoring also allows for collaborative learning, where students work together to solve problems and learn from one another. This not only promotes teamwork and communication skills, but also fosters a supportive learning environment where individuals can feel more comfortable asking questions and working through difficult concepts together. Lastly, incorporating games into the tutoring session can make learning math more enjoyable.

From classic board games like Monopoly to math-specific games like Math Bingo, there are many options available that can help reinforce mathematical concepts in a fun and interactive way. These are just a few examples of how group tutoring can provide an engaging and interactive learning environment for individuals seeking to improve their math skills. By incorporating manipulatives, technology, collaboration, and games, group tutoring can make learning math more enjoyable and effective.

Collaborative Learning

One of the key benefits of engaging in group activities and games for math learning is the promotion of collaborative learning. Through these activities, participants are encouraged to work together, share ideas, and communicate effectively to solve problems and reach a common goal. This type of learning fosters teamwork and communication skills, which are essential not only in math, but also in many other aspects of life. In a group setting, individuals learn how to listen to others, respect different perspectives, and work together towards a common objective.

These skills are crucial for success in school, as well as in the workplace and personal relationships.

Incorporating Technology

In today's digital age, incorporating technology into group learning activities can greatly enhance the overall experience. Not only does it make the learning process more interactive and engaging, but it also allows for a more personalized approach to learning. With the use of online tools and apps, students can have access to a wide range of resources that can help them better understand and apply math concepts. One way to incorporate technology into group math activities is through the use of educational games. There are various online platforms that offer fun and interactive math games, such as Prodigy and Math Playground.

These games not only make learning math enjoyable, but they also track students' progress and provide immediate feedback, making it easier for tutors to identify areas that need improvement. Another useful tool for group math participation is virtual whiteboards. These online platforms allow students to collaborate in real-time, solving problems and working on assignments together. This not only encourages teamwork and communication but also makes the learning experience more engaging and interactive. Lastly, online tutoring services can also be utilized for group math activities. With the help of video conferencing tools like Zoom or Skype, tutors can conduct live sessions with multiple students at once.

This not only saves time and resources but also creates a virtual classroom environment where students can interact with each other and learn from one another.

Incorporating Games

When it comes to learning math, incorporating games into the lesson can be a great way to make it more enjoyable and engaging for students. Not only do games add an element of fun, but they also allow for hands-on learning and provide a break from traditional methods of teaching. One popular game for group participation is Math Bingo. This game is played like traditional bingo, but instead of numbers, the squares are filled with math problems. Students have to solve the problems in order to mark off their squares and get a bingo.

This game can be tailored to different skill levels and can be a fun way to practice basic math skills. Another game that can be incorporated into math lessons is Jeopardy. This classic game show format can be adapted to cover any math topic and allows students to compete in teams. By turning a lesson into a friendly competition, students are more likely to stay engaged and retain the information being taught. Additionally, online games and apps can also be used to make learning math more interactive and enjoyable. Websites like Math Playground and Prodigy offer a variety of educational games that cover different math concepts and allow for individual or group play. Incorporating games into math lessons not only makes learning more fun, but it also helps to reinforce key concepts and keep students engaged.

By using a combination of traditional games, online games, and game show formats, students can have a well-rounded and enjoyable learning experience.

Using Manipulatives

When it comes to learning math, incorporating physical objects to represent mathematical concepts can be an effective way to engage and involve students in group participation. These objects, also known as manipulatives, can range from simple items like blocks or counters, to more specialized tools such as fraction strips or geometric shapes. Using manipulatives allows students to visualize and physically manipulate abstract concepts, making them more tangible and easier to understand. This hands-on approach can be especially beneficial for students who struggle with traditional teaching methods or have difficulty grasping mathematical concepts.

Incorporating manipulatives into group activities and games can not only make learning math more enjoyable, but also help students develop a deeper understanding of the subject. In addition, using manipulatives can also promote collaboration and communication among group members. By working together to solve problems and complete tasks, students can improve their teamwork skills and learn from each other's thought processes. This interactive learning environment not only makes math more engaging, but also helps foster a sense of community within the group.
